I am having a blast with my Fender Bassman LTD.

I know I should of course change a tube if it is failing but 

how long should tubes last? i bought the amp used from a guitar player and the 

rectifier and Power tubes are at least 10 years old at this point.

Should I re-tube every few years? Do I just wait for a tube to fail?

How Long should I expect tubes to last? The amp gets played 4-5 hours at a couple

of very loud jams each week. Other-wise I use my 5 watt amp at home for practice.

How long do tubes last?

Hello Erik-  Thanks for writing. One thing is certain: tubes last much longer than tube dealers would tell you!  Preamp tubes like the 12AX7 can last for decades, and quality power tubes (in a well-designed amp) can last for years.  I know for certain that Rick Estrin had the same Sovtek 5881s in his #1 Super Reverb for five years of hard touring. And that was when they were playing 200 gigs a year! One exception I should mention is EL-84 power tubes.  They are not as rugged as the 6L6 and may need replacing every year or so.

Until your RI Bassman sounds weak, distorted, or is blowing fuses, I say run it!
